SALT LAKE CITY – Ten former Utes are ready to head into postseason play as the NFL Wild Card weekend gets started on Saturday, Jan. 9 to determine who will play in the Divisional Round.

Multiple Utes landed at the top of their divisions this season, including rookie running back Zack Moss and the Buffalo Bills, who clinched the AFC East title after finishing the year on a six-game winning streak.

Alex Smith and Jared Norris helped Washington to the NFC East championship while Marcus Williams was key in the New Orleans Saints going 6-0 in the NFC South for their divisional title. Cody Barton and the Seattle Seahawks also earned the NFC West title after a 4-2 divisional record earned them a spot in the Wild Card round.

To end the regular season in the NFL, Utah had 32 former student-athletes representing the Utes, which included five practice squad members. Heading into the postseason, Utah has 13 total players between active rosters, practice squads and injured lists that represent teams in the playoffs.

Alex Smith // Washington Football Team // 14th Year in NFL // Quarterback
Games Played:
Saw action in eight games this season, starting six after coming back from a leg injury that almost took his career and his life.
Season Stats: 168-of-252 passing for 1,582 yards (6 TD, 8 INT) … led Washington on a four-game winning streak that helped clinch the division.
Season Highlights: Played in his first NFL game in over two years against the Los Angeles Rams, going 9-of-17 passing for 37 yards … season-high 390 passing yards on 38-of-55 passing against Detroit … 24-of-32 passing for 325 yards and a touchdown against the New York Giants … threw for two touchdowns in Washington's division clinching win over the Eagles, going 22-of-32 passing for 162 yards.
NFL Quick Hits: 174 career games with 167 starts … 5,193 passing yards and 199 touchdown passes as a pro … three-time Pro Bowl selection … one of only three NFL quarterbacks to win 50+ games as a starter across the 2013-17 seasons … joined Washington in 2018 after time with San Francisco (2005-12) and Kansas City (2013-17), entering 2018 having recorded at least 320 pass attempts and single-digit interceptions in six straight seasons (2013-18), which was the longest streak in NFL history.
